Our scripture for the Daily Devotional today is taken from 2 Peter 3:2-10. All around us, we see a world of facades and lies. Perception is often more real than reality to many people. But we forget that they are only lies.

“I want you to recall the words spoken in the past by the holy prophets and the command given by our Lord and Savior through your apostles.

Above all, you must understand that in the last days scoffers will come, scoffing and following their own evil desires. They will say, “Where is this ‘coming’ he promised? Ever since our ancestors died, everything goes on as it has since the beginning of creation.” But they deliberately forget that long ago by God’s word the heavens came into being and the earth was formed out of water and by water. By these waters also the world of that time was deluged and destroyed. By the same word the present heavens and earth are reserved for fire, being kept for the day of judgment and destruction of the ungodly.

But do not forget this one thing, dear friends: With the Lord a day is like a thousand years, and a thousand years are like a day. The Lord is not slow in keeping his promise, as some understand slowness. Instead he is patient with you, not wanting anyone to perish, but everyone to come to repentance.

10 But the day of the Lord will come like a thief. The heavens will disappear with a roar; the elements will be destroyed by fire, and the earth and everything done in it will be laid bare.”

A life built on lies will crumble and fall.

Satan, the enemy of not only the Kingdom of God but each of us. Satan exists to steal, kill and destroy us. Often he may take the direct approach, but oh so often he sows lies and deception in our hearts, minds, and souls.

Challenging what truth is, satan is certainly getting his way in the general society at this time. The only way to fend off and push back on lies is the truth! We need to remind ourselves, but also those around us of the truth that we can find in God’s word.

The first truth that we need to remind ourselves of is that God is a creator. Jesus as the Son of God was there when God conceived the idea t create this world and universe. God has not only created the ever-expanding universe, but He has created you. Let us live today as one created out of love and purpose!
